What is Mesothelioma?

Mesothelioma is a rare type of cancer that is found in the thin layer of tissue that lines many of our internal organs. The symptoms of mesothelioma are typically not evident until the disease is in an advanced stage. The first symptoms often include breathing problems or chest pain, or a dry cough.

The exposure to asbestos is the most common reason for mesothelioma. Certain industries’ workers are at greater risk, such as those employed at construction sites, shipyards and power plants, factories mining, factories, and mines. Plumbers (asbestos is used in pipe insulation) roofers, drywall contractors and electricians are also at risk.

A diagnosis of mesothelioma could be devastating, but fortunately, there are treatment options available. Treatment options include chemotherapy, surgery or radiation therapy. The most effective treatment will depend on the type and severity of mesothelioma and the patient’s general health. Certain treatments may also help to ease some of the unpleasant symptoms, including fatigue, pain and nausea.

Most cases of mesothelioma are pleural mesothelioma that develops in the linings of lung. However, it can also form in the peritoneum (the abdomen’s lining) or the testicle. There is a less severe mesothelioma type called benign mesothelium. This does not cause any life-threatening threat.

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os exposure is caused by breathing asbestos fibers usually on a regular basis. Asbestos was utilized in a variety of industries such as manufacturing, construction and shipbuilding, as well as power generation. Workers may be exposed in a direct or indirect way by the products they brought home on their clothing. The risk of mesothelioma is the highest for those who have a lot of exposure for a long period of time.

Symptoms of mesothelioma often do not show up for a long time after the initial exposure. Therefore, it is important to consult a doctor promptly if you have any concerns.

Mesothelioma Treatment

The kind of treatment a patient receives for mesothelioma depends on the stage of their cancer, where it is found and other factors. Mesothelioma specialists typically select the combination of treatments, including surgery, chemotherapy and radiation therapy, as well as immunotherapy.

The pleura is a tissue that covers the lungs and chest cavity. Other rare types of mesothelioma are found in the peritoneum (the membrane that linings the abdominal cavity) and around the testicles or the heart.

It can be challenging for doctors to diagnose mesothelioma since the symptoms may be similar to other lung diseases. To help determine if you have mesothelioma, your doctor will do a physical exam and ask about your medical history. Your doctor might order imaging tests, like a CT or X-ray scan, or a biopsied to confirm the diagnosis. A biopsy is when a small piece of mesothelioma-affected tissue is removed for examination under a microscope. This is accomplished using VATS (Video assisted thoracoscopic surgery) which is a form of keyhole surgery.

During surgery, doctors can treat the tumor or remove the affected lung and pleura if the cancer is caught in the early stages. This is known as active or curative treatment for mesothelioma. Later stages of mesothelioma lawsuit are more difficult to treat.

Doctors may also suggest palliative treatments to manage symptoms like pain or shortness in breath. They could also introduce a tube into your chest to drain the fluids from the pleura or put you on a pump to drain your stomach.

If mesothelioma spreads to other organs of the body, alternative treatment options include immunotherapy or targeted therapy. This is different than traditional chemotherapy, which makes use of drugs to kill cancerous cells and reduce their number. These treatments are based on the notion that mesothelioma cancer cells have specific mutations that can be targeted with new treatments. Mesothelioma lawyers have access vast databases that provide information on asbestos-related companies and the products they made. By looking at a patient’s employment background and the specifics of their exposure, attorneys can determine which companies to sue.

After identifying potential defendants an attorney will prepare a formal complaint and file it with the court. Defendants usually have 30 days to respond. Most mesothelioma cases are settled out of court. However those that do not resolve this way could go to trial, where a jury decides the winner through a trial decision.
